Semex CEO Paul Larmer Named President & Chair of the Board, Royal Agricultural Winter Fair

Paul Larmer, CEO of Semex, has been elected to a two-year term as President and Chair of the Board of The Royal Agricultural Winter Fair. Larmer succeeds outgoing president John M. Dunlap, Jr. Since 1922, The Royal has been Canada’s leader in showcasing Canadian agriculture, food and equine excellence. 

Born and raised on an Ontario dairy farm, Paul Larmer has a lifetime of experience in the bovine genetics industry. He is a strong promoter of Canadian agriculture and youth in agriculture, having served as former chair of the OAC Alumni Association, the Ontario 4-H Foundation and as a past member of the Board of Trustees of the Ontario Dairy Youth Trust Fund. Paul is also an accomplished international dairy cattle judge who has adjudicated major competitions in Japan, Spain, Germany, the United Kingdom, Australia and Canada. More recently, Paul has been instrumental in leading Semex’s growth globally.

“I’m extremely proud to be stepping into this role as President and Chairman, especially given the stature and impact of those who have served before me in the promotion of Canadian agriculture and equine sport,” says Larmer. “I look forward to working with other Directors and Royal volunteers, as together we build on the strong momentum generated in 2013.”

“The Royal is in the midst of a three-year strategic initiative and we look forward to the leadership and energy Paul will bring to our plans to make The Royal Agricultural Winter Fair an even bigger success,” says Sandra Banks, Chief Executive Officer of The Royal Agricultural Winter Fair.

The Royal is coming off a banner year in 2013 with attendance rising to 312,000 and strong growth in livestock and equestrian competitions.   The 92nd edition of The Royal Agricultural Winter Fair runs November 7-16, 2014 at Exhibition Place in Toronto.

Semex Delivers 12th Millionaire Sire

Recently, Semex sire 0200HO00402 Mainstream Manifold reached the pivotal Millionaire Sire mark at Semex, joining 11 other elite Semex sires that have each produced over one million doses of semen. Semex is an industry leader in delivering the 'best selling' sires of their time, which is the truest testament to breeder satisfaction and approval. As Semex's twelfth Millionaire Sire, Manifold is joining an elite fraternity of Semex icons including: R-E-W Buckeye; Ladino Park Talent *RC; Hanoverhill Inspiration; Madawaska Aerostar; Startmore Rudolph; Comestar Lee, Leader, Outside and Lheros; Stouder Morty; and Oliveholme Aeroline. Debuting as the #20 TPI sire in August 2009 from the US Premier™ Young Sire Sampling Program, Manifold has only gained strength as time has passed and he's added daughters. Following the April 2014 genetic evaluations he now ranks as the #12 TPI and #6 LPI sire, with over 12,400 daughters in his MACE TPI proof. "Manifold comes from a strong cow family that was well-known for their production potential and is backed by eight generations of VG or EX," says Mike West, Semex Sire Analyst. "He combines his maternal line's production and type strength with the desirable health and fertility attributes of his sire O Man. Today, Manifold is still one of the top ranked O Man sons, and it's this combination of the best traits from his sire and maternal line that have gave us the breeding pattern so many dairymen worldwide appreciate and benefit from." "Manifold is a great example of Semex's commitment to our customers and their needs," says Brad Sayles, Semex Vice President, Global Marketing. "He continues to deliver exactly what dairymen are looking for and we're extremely proud of the success dairymen around the world are having with him. He's a symbol of our successful proving programs, and our belief in Genetics for Life through healthy, long-lasting and profitable cows."
